
Anyone submitting a Lightspeed Link through an email must do so in accordance with the following:
- You must comply in all respects with the Controlling the Assault of Non-Solicited Pornography and Marketing Act of 2003 (also known as the Federal CAN Spam Act of 2003). NOTE: The Federal CAN Spam Act imposes requirements beyond those specified below.
- You must be able to demonstrate that the email list you use is OPT-IN. (In other words, you must be able to prove that the intended recipient gave you express permission to send them email.)
- The Lightspeed Link and any related offer can only be sent once to each recipient.
- The email must come from you through your own ISP. Your correct name and email address must appear in the "FROM" section of the email. You must also properly identify yourself in the body of the email and give your correct return email address and a full physical address should the recipient wish to contact you for any reason. To facilitate any requests to "unsubscribe" from further emails, your email must provide recipients with an active link to a working "unsubscribe" page.
